Shares of Northern Trust Corp. (NTRS) slipped 1.77% to $177.65 Wednesday, on what proved to be an all-around grim trading session for the stock market, with the S&P 500 Index falling 1.52% to 7,316.15 and Dow Jones Industrial Average falling 2.19% to 51,594.14.
This was the stock's second consecutive day of losses.
Northern Trust Corp. closed 7.28% short of its 52-week high of $191.60, which the company achieved on July 16th.
The stock demonstrated a mixed performance when compared to some of its competitors Wednesday, as Morgan Stanley (MS) fell 3.99% to $203.13, BlackRock Inc. (BLK) fell 1.67% to $1,079.19, and Goldman Sachs Group Inc. (GS) fell 5.09% to $980.75.
Trading volume (986,603) remained 126,981 below its 50-day average volume of 1.1 M.
